单词 nuptial
释义
nuptial
(once / 3634 pages)
adj

You can describe something related to a wedding, or nuptials, using nuptial. You might go on a diet, getting ready for your nuptial day. After the wedding, you might experience nuptial bliss.

WORD FAMILY
nuptial: antenuptial, nuptially, postnuptial, prenuptial

adj of or relating to a wedding
nuptial day
Syn
bridal, spousal
